What is Romanian New Leu (RON)

The Romanian New Leu (RON) is the official currency of Romania. The term "leu" translates to "lion" in Romanian, and it has a long history in the country. The current version of the currency, known as the "New Leu," was introduced in 2005 to replace the old leu (ROL) at a conversion rate of 10,000 old lei to 1 new leu.

The currency symbol for the New Leu is "lei," and it is subdivided into 100 bani. The central bank of Romania, Banca Națională a României (BNR), is responsible for issuing and regulating the currency. The Romanian economy has shown resilience and growth since joining the European Union in 2007, which has positively impacted the value of the leu.

Factors affecting the exchange rate between RON and other currencies include inflation, economic performance, and political stability. To convert RON to other currencies, individuals can use online currency converters or check the latest exchange rates from banks or financial institutions.

What is Swaziland Lilageni (SZL)

The Swaziland Lilageni (SZL) is the official currency of Eswatini, formerly known as Swaziland. The term "lilageni" derives from a local dialect meaning "one hundred." Introduced in 1974, the lilageni is subdivided into 100 cents. The currency symbol used is "E" or "SZL."

The Reserve Bank of Eswatini oversees the issuance and regulation of the lilageni. One notable aspect of the lilageni is its close tie to the South African Rand (ZAR), as both currencies are accepted for transactions in Eswatini. This relationship means that the value of the lilageni often mirrors fluctuations in the South African economy.

Like the Romanian leu, the exchange rate of the lilageni can be influenced by various factors, including inflation, economic growth, and trade balances. When looking to convert SZL to other currencies, individuals typically rely on online tools or local banks for updated rates.
